A study on hydrogen peroxide in the atmosphere

Abstract:Hydrogen peroxide (H2O2) concentrations were measured at two sites. One was on Lushan Mountain in May, 1987. The other was in Beijing in August, 1987 and in December, 1986. The automated fluorometric method was used for the determination of H2O2. The concentrations of H2O2 ranged from approximately 0.50 to 4.32 ppb on Lushan Mountain. The concentrations of H2O2 ranged from approximately 0.05 to 1.49 ppb in August in Beijing, and it was only 0.01 ppb in December in Beijing.
